About Kennedy Elementary
Kennedy Elementary in Willmar, Minnesota is a regular public school that serves students from pre-kindergarten through fifth grade. With an enrollment of 702 students and a student-teacher ratio of 13 to 1, the school offers individualized attention to its young learners. The dedicated teaching staff consists of 54 full-time equivalent teachers who strive to provide quality education in a supportive environment.
Academically, Kennedy Elementary has a MySchoolScout rating of 6 out of 10 and is ranked 754th out of 2027 schools across Minnesota, placing it around the 63rd percentile. The school's reading proficiency rate stands at 37%, while math proficiency is slightly higher at 41%. These scores indicate areas where the school can focus on improving student performance and development.

Performance Trends
Math proficiency has declined from 46% (2019) to 43% (2022). Reading/ELA proficiency has declined from 44% (2019) to 36% (2022).

Community Profile
The community surrounding Kennedy Elementary has a median household income of $68,054. It is an area where 26%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$199,100, with a median rent of $832/month. The area has a poverty rate of 13.9%. Residents enjoy a short average commute of 14 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
